You hear stories every now and then about AIs breaking out during testing. Becoming autonomous, or at least finding their own way. I long considered this something artificial, something you could only barely replicate under laboratory conditions. Until now — because I just experienced it firsthand, and honestly, I can't tell you whether I should feel fascination or fear.
